Mariah Carey is no stranger to
winning musicality. Raised in New York by her mother, a former
opera singer and vocal coach, Mariah started singing at age
four, and writing songs by junior high. Not long after she
graduated from high school, Mariah's singing back up for
Brenda K. Starr ultimately led to her signing with Columbia
Records. As millions listened and watched, she christened her
recording career with 1990's self-titled Mariah Carey CD,
which ultimately produced four Number One singles
("Vision Of Love," "Love Takes Time,"
"Someday" and "I Don't Wanna Cry"),
eventually selling more than 12 million LP's worldwide. By the
time the decade came to a close, each of Mariah's nine
multi-platinum releases had gone Top Five (four have gone
Number One), producing an unrivaled string of fifteen #1 hits.
Aside from her chart-topping cover of the Jackson 5"s
"I'll Be there," Mariah co-wrote all her #1 smashes.
As well as being the only artist to have had a #1 record in
each year of the 90's, and have more singles debut at #1
(three) than any artist, Mariah has more #1 singles than any
female artist ever.
Mariah also has had more #1 singles
than any contemporary recording artist today - only the
Beatles (20) and Elvis Presley (18) have more. In addition to
the magnitude of winning multiple Grammy, Soul Train and
American Music Awards, she was the first female to witness two
albums reach the diamond-certified, 10 million sales mark
